Unveiling the Volvo EC210's Electronic Control Unit (VECU)
The Volvo EC210 excavator, renowned for its power, relies on a sophisticated platform known as the Electronic Control Unit (VECU). This crucial component acts as the brains of the machine, orchestrating various functions to ensure smooth and efficient operation. The VECU interprets data from a multitude of instruments located throughout the excavator, evaluating it to modify engine parameters, hydraulic pressure, and other essential systems in real time. This complex interplay allows the EC210 to deliver exceptional control in a wide range of applications.
